add management of multiple domains in localization. 48/12048/8
authorAntoine ELIAS <antoine.elias@scilab-enterprises.com>
Tue, 16 Jul 2013 17:27:35 +0000 (19:27 +0200)
committerVincent COUVERT <vincent.couvert@scilab-enterprises.com>
Mon, 16 Sep 2013 15:21:18 +0000 (17:21 +0200)
commit64b06f3763f46826e4e160df7567c150dce2d66d
tree6e2a051f313d34fe4488bce9549799b2a1c74566
parent3ea2ff249b1949dcafc04f5752a7a334c1ff743c
add management of multiple domains in localization.
add function addlocalizationdomain and add optional parameter to gettext

Change-Id: I298b4c549abc63e52b36f17642df5889e9af754d
23 files changed:
SEP/SEP_103_addlocalizationdomain.odt [new file with mode: 0644]
scilab/CHANGES_5.5.X
scilab/modules/localization/Makefile.am
scilab/modules/localization/Makefile.in
scilab/modules/localization/help/en_US/addlocalizationdomain.xml [new file with mode: 0644]
scilab/modules/localization/help/en_US/gettext.xml
scilab/modules/localization/includes/gw_localization.h
scilab/modules/localization/includes/localization.h
scilab/modules/localization/sci_gateway/c/gw_localization.c
scilab/modules/localization/sci_gateway/c/sci_addlocalizationdomain.c [new file with mode: 0644]
scilab/modules/localization/sci_gateway/c/sci_dgettext.c [deleted file]
scilab/modules/localization/sci_gateway/c/sci_gettext.c
scilab/modules/localization/sci_gateway/localization_gateway.xml
scilab/modules/localization/src/localization.vcxproj
scilab/modules/localization/src/localization.vcxproj.filters
scilab/modules/localization/tests/unit_tests/addlocalizationdomain.dia.ref [new file with mode: 0644]
scilab/modules/localization/tests/unit_tests/addlocalizationdomain.tst [new file with mode: 0644]
scilab/modules/localization/tests/unit_tests/gettext.dia.ref
scilab/modules/localization/tests/unit_tests/gettext.tst
scilab/modules/localization/tests/unit_tests/locale/en_US/LC_MESSAGES/tbx.mo [new file with mode: 0644]
scilab/modules/localization/tests/unit_tests/locale/en_US/LC_MESSAGES/tbx.po [new file with mode: 0644]
scilab/modules/localization/tests/unit_tests/locale/fr_FR/LC_MESSAGES/tbx.mo [new file with mode: 0644]
scilab/modules/localization/tests/unit_tests/locale/fr_FR/LC_MESSAGES/tbx.po [new file with mode: 0644]